For those that already installed their MGW shifter. The 2nd rubber boot ( dust boot) that cover the nuts, did you put that back or leave it off? Did see on You tube someone stated it was optional but the hole needs to be enlarged. The MGW install video doesn't have it. Not sure exactly what it does other than extra sound deadening?
for those waiting to install a new shifter, one thing missing if you have the upper panel between the seats it needs to be removed to get the console out. Two screws on top and 2 push pins in the back

I did put that extra boot back on, it's a heat and sound deadener and I figure worth the extra added insurance after owning many "loud installs" from the C5/C6 days...
